Hirdetés
- Az iPhone Air buktája elkaszálhatta vékonyítási lázat
- Samsung Galaxy S25 Ultra - titán keret, acélos teljesítmény
- Milyen okostelefont vegyek?
- Yettel topik
- Mobil flották
- Samsung Galaxy Watch8 - Classic - Ultra 2025
- Samsung Galaxy S25 - végre van kicsi!
- A Vivo S50 Pro mini is beáll a sorba
- Samsung Galaxy A52s 5G - jó S-tehetség
- Nothing Phone 2a - semmi nem drága
Új hozzászólás Aktív témák
-
LordX
veterán
Pedig de. Ne tessék összekeverni a virtuális címzést és a fizikai címzést, nagy hiba.
Fizikai címzésre az x68-64 Long Mode-ban (64 bites módban) is ugyanolyan címfordítási sémát használ, mint a PAE, annyi különbséggel, hogy a 3. szintű fordítási tábla nagyobb (4 helyett 512 bejegyzés -> 2 helyett 9 bit), illetve ki van egészítve egy 4. szintű fordítási táblával (512 bejegyzés). ([link]), tehát a te logikád szerint még több felesleges adminisztratív költséget okoztak maguknak az architektúra megalkotói.
Viszont itt szó sincs "felesleges adminisztratív költségről", az x86 processzorokban erre célhardverek vannak kitalálva (Ajánlott Wikipédia cikkek: TLB és MMU)
Két dolgot is tudok mondani miért is kell ez a laptáblás-címfordítósdi játék: Először ha a virtuális és fizikai címek között 1-1 megfeleltetés lenne, nyugodtan el lehetne felejteni a cache-t mint olyat, ami meg nyilvánvaló okokból nem szerencsés. Másodszor virtualizáció esetében a virtuális gépek ugyanazon a virtuális címtartományon dolgoznak, és mivel más fizikai címekre akarom rárakni ugyanazt a virtuális címet, a teendő csak az, hogy a két virtuális gép egyik TLB szintjén más címre mutatok (mindegyik virtuális gépnek saját TLB-je van).
Hogy még tovább bonyolódjon a helyzet, a K8 és K10 esetében a fizikai címtér csak 40 illetve 48 bites. A 48 bit úgy jön ki, hogy 4kiB blokkoknál (12 bit) a TLB 4 szintje mind 512 bejegyzést tartalmaz (4*9 bit). A virtuális címtartomány viszont tényleg 64 bites.
-
LordX
veterán
válasz
Cyberpunk
#28
üzenetére
Egyáltalán nem csípi le. Van egy gépem 32 bites OS-el, 4 GB memóriával, 1 gigás VGA-val, és a felhasználható memória 3380 MB, nem 3072, mintha lecsípné.
Szerk: Szerinted 32 bites OS alatt a 3 GB-s VGA mellett csak 1 gigát lehetne használni?
-
LordX
veterán
válasz
DeathAdder
#1
üzenetére
Cégnél nemrég bővítettünk 4x2GB-re. De kéne még (mondjuk foglalat nincs..)
Szóval a kérdés az, hogy mire használod.
-
LordX
veterán
válasz
Cyberpunk
#22
üzenetére
NEM tartozik bele a VGA memóriája, az teljesen más módon van címezve. Perifériacímek tartoznak bele a 4 GB-s limitbe, a mindenféle driver foglal le 500-700 MB-nyi címet. A VGA memóriát úgy kell címezni, hogy a GPU-nak kell küldeni egy parancsot, hogy az ő saját címtéréből ezt a címet kérjük. (Tehát ez a cím a CPU buszain mint adat jelenik meg, nem cím - csak a GPU-ban lesz cím!)
A 64 bites is csak félig igaz, nem 64 bitesnek kell lennie az OS-nek, hogy tudjon több, mint 4 (vagy 3,5) GB-t, hanem támogatnia kell a PAE-t. Ez desktop Windows esetében a 64 bites verziót jelenti, viszont server Windowsoknál, vagy bármilyen Linux disztribúciónál a 32 bites verzióban is benne van, azok látnak többet.
Új hozzászólás Aktív témák
- 13-14" Új és használt laptopok , üzletitől a gamerig , kedvező áron. Garanciával !
- iKing.Hu - Honor 400 Pro Black Stílusos csúcsteló, nagy tárhely 12/512 GB,3 hónap gari!
- HIBÁTLAN iPhone 13 Pro Max 256GB Gold -1 ÉV GARANCIA - Kártyafüggetlen, MS3685 100% Akkumulátor
- GYÖNYÖRŰ iPhone 13 mini 256GB Blue -1 ÉV GARANCIA - Kártyafüggetlen, MS3407, 100% Akksi
- GYÖNYÖRŰ iPhone 13 Mini 128GB Pink -1 ÉV GARANCIA -Kártyafüggetlen, MS3822, 100% Akkumulátor
Állásajánlatok
Cég: BroadBit Hungary Kft.
Város: Budakeszi
Cég: ATW Internet Kft.
Város: Budapest


